Putting the Business in Business Intelligence — Using Business Requirements to Drive DW/BI System Development

Presenter:
Warren Thornthwaite (Kimball Group)

Session Details

It doesn't matter how good your tools are if you're working on the wrong problems. This session helps you identify the right problems by using the Kimball Method to define the business requirements. Business requirements drive all major design and development tasks in a DW/BI system, including the data model, the ETL system, and of course, the BI applications. The more you understand the business needs for information, the better you can apply your technical skills and the more likely you will be to succeed. We'll start by defining business requirements and the role they play in the overall DW/BI Lifecycle context. We next cover a powerful technique for working with senior management to prioritize the business requirements so you know where to start. The session concentrates on the practical steps and techniques required to capture business requirements and build strong partnerships with the business folks. We'll also cover some of the pitfalls to avoid along the way.
